Itel P65
This list starts with the only gaming-looking itel P65. It has a similar look to a real gaming phone, even though it might not have the same performance. A color-changing ring LED light complements the device’s mecha-inspired rear design. This design makes me think of the Infinix GT 20 Pro 24 or perhaps the TECNO POVA Series. The P65’s UNISOC T615 chipset boasts 128GB of expandable storage and 4GB of RAM. It features a 6.7-inch HD+ IPS LCD panel with a refresh rate of 120 Hz when flipped to the front. With a 50-megapixel primary camera and an auxiliary lens, the cameras are respectable. You can charge the battery with 18W and its capacity rating is 5000mAh.
Realme C65
The next affordable mobile phone is Realme C65, and while it looks somewhat like the Galaxy S22, its material has a flare effect. The somewhat more potent MediaTek Helio G85 CPU powers it, offering 256GB of expandable storage, 8GB of RAM, and more. The 6.67-inch HD+ IPS LCD screen has a refresh rate of 90 Hz. Given that every model we’ve covered so far has a 50-megapixel primary camera and a depth sensor, it appears that this combination of cameras is standard in the entry-level market. Regardless, the standard 5000mAh battery charges at a significantly faster 45W rate.
Redmi 13
We now focus on the Xiaomi Redmi 13, which seems to provide the best value for the money in its weight class. This model is the only one in the group that features a Full HD+ IPS LCD display, operates at 90 Hz, and even has Gorilla Glass installed. The MediaTek Helio G91-Ultra, a faster CPU than the G85, powers it, along with 256GB of expandable storage and 8GB of RAM. Undoubtedly, cameras featuring a 2-megapixel macro sensor and a 108-megapixel primary sensor are alluring. But bear in mind that even with a large number of megapixels, the quality might not be as excellent as more expensive ones. The battery boasts a 33W charging capacity and a 5030mAh capacity.
The Vivo Y28
The largest battery, a huge 6000mAh capacity with a 44W charging rate, is available in the Vivo Y28, which retails for PHP 7,999. A MediaTek Helio G85 processor with 8GB of RAM and 256GB of expandable storage powers it. It features a 6.68-inch HD+ IPS LCD panel up front with a refresh rate of 90 Hz. The cameras have a 50-megapixel primary sensor and a 2-megapixel depth sensor, as one might anticipate.
The OPPO A3
The last best mobile phone deal is the OPPO A3, which comes with the Snapdragon Gs 4G Gen 1—a 2020 version of the Snapdragon 662. Qualcomm claims that they have upgraded the phone’s CPU and GPU. Next up, the phone has 128GB of extendable storage and 6GB of RAM. It has a flicker sensor and a single 50-megapixel camera on the back. It has a little larger than typical battery, 5100mAh, with a 45W charging rate.
